Job Description

About the Data Analyst position

We are looking for a certified Data Analyst who will help us turning data into information, getting insights and developing business decisions based on the analysis results. Your responsibilities will include conducting full lifecycle analysis to include requirements, activities and design and also monitor performance and quality control plans to identify improvements.

We expect you to possess analytical mindset with creative approach to tasks and the ability to find patterns and correlation when dealing with big volumes of information. You should also be able to work under a flexible schedule and report on your findings in a detailed and straightforward manner.

Data Analyst responsibilities are:

  • Manage databases, data collection systems, data analytics and other strategies that optimize statistical efficiency and quality

  • Collect required data, analyze results using statistical techniques and provide ongoing reports

  • Retrieve information from primary or secondary data sources and maintain databases/data systems

  • Identify, analyze, and interpret trends or patterns in complex data sets

  • Review computer reports, printouts, and performance indicators to locate and correct code problems

  • Collaborate with management to prioritize business and information needs

  • Find and evaluate new process improvement opportunities

 

Data Analyst requirements are:

  • 2+ years' experience of working on a Data Analyst or Business Data Analyst position

  • Significant experience of working with data models, database design development, data mining and segmentation techniques

  • Excellent knowledge of statistics and experience using statistical packages for analyzing datasets, including Excel, SPSS, SAS and so on

  • Good practical experience with reporting packages (e.g. Business Objects), databases (SQL etc), programming (XML, Javascript, or ETL frameworks)

  • Strong analytical skills with the ability to collect, organize, analyze, and disseminate significant amounts of information with attention to detail and accuracy

  • Good report writing and presenting skills

  • BS degree in Mathematics, Economics, Computer Science, Information Management or Statistics
